1996 Chevrolet Camaro vs. 1996 SsangYong Musso

To start off, both 1996 Chevrolet Camaro and 1996 SsangYong Musso were released in the same year (1996).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 3,791 cc (6 cylinders), 1996 Chevrolet Camaro is equipped with a bigger engine.

Because 1996 SsangYong Musso is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1996 Chevrolet Camaro.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1996 SsangYong Musso will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control.
